TOP NEWS Mikhail Gorbachev (1931-2022) Mikhail Gorbachev, the last leader of the defunct Union of Soviet Socialist Republics (USSR) was easily one of the most impactful rulers, even beyond his country, that the world ever produced. by Editorial Board Read More